Replies: 6 comments 9 replies
-
Update to a later Vega-Lite version. Altair 5.0.1 is on VL 5.8.0, but the latest VL version is 5.14.1 currently. I assume our compagnons at the VL repo will try to make a new release too. This requires currently, also changes to the |
Beta Was this translation helpful? Give feedback.
-
This plan sounds good to me! I'd need a review on #3118 which I think should be part of 5.1 so users no longer see the deprecation warning from jsonschema. Regarding the type hints, I think this requires more time then I could put in in the next 3-4 weeks. Especially #3143 and #2854 still need quite some work, probably more something for a 5.2 release. Does that work for you @jonmmease or do you have a specific use case where you or anyone would benefit from 5.1 already being fully typed? I'm ok with disabling the tests which rely on |
Beta Was this translation helpful? Give feedback.
-
Ok, I think everything in this thread has been merged other than my VegaFusion 1.4.0 release and minimum version update. I'll plan to do both of these this coming week, and then perhaps we could do an Altair release the following week (week of the 20th). @mattijn would that work for your schedule (assuming you will be the one to cut the release). Also, do we want to do a release candidate this time around? |
Beta Was this translation helpful? Give feedback.
-
This plans sounds good to me too. Sorry for the late chime in, between work and vacation I haven't had much spare time lately but I'm catching up on all things Altair now. |
Beta Was this translation helpful? Give feedback.
-
I was checking the docs of the main repo a bit and I noticed that the new Btw, @jonmmease, is this docs section on interactivity using VegaFusion still necessary now we have the JupyterChart in? https://github.com/altair-viz/altair/blob/main/doc/user_guide/large_datasets.rst?plain=1#L170. |
Beta Was this translation helpful? Give feedback.
-
I'm going to try to sneak in one more thing by EOD. I'm working on a release of vl-convert (0.13.0) that will include support for setting the PPI (pixels per inch) of PNG images, and I'd like to update Altair to include this as the minimum vl-convert version and add the ppi argument to |
Beta Was this translation helpful? Give feedback.
-
I wanted to start a discussion to plan what remaining work we would like to accomplish before releasing version 5.1.0.
I would like to propose that we release 5.1 before the Vega conference (September 18th) at the latest, but I don't think we necessarily need to wait that long.
For myself, I have a couple of documentation PRs open that I'd like to get in. And I want to release VegaFusion 1.4.0 before Altair 5.1.0 and then update Altair's optional dependency on VegaFusion to be at least version 1.4.0 (this way I don't need to worry about difference in VegaFusion versions right away).
What else?
@binste, do we want to aim to finish the typing effort and make 5.1.0 fully typed?
Beta Was this translation helpful? Give feedback.
All reactions